Unpleasant Odors: A Distinct Smell of Gas
If you notice an unpleasant odor reminiscent of rotten eggs in your home, it's crucial to act quickly. This smell often signals a gas leak, which can pose serious safety risks. Don't ignore it or assume it's something minor. Instead, evacuate everyone from the premises immediately, including pets, and avoid using any electrical devices, as they could spark an explosion.
Once you're safely outside, contact a professional plumber or gas technician to assess the situation. They'll have the expertise to locate the leak and perform necessary repairs. Keep in mind that proper gas line installation is essential to prevent such issues in the future.

Hissing or Whistling Sounds Near Gas Lines
Hearing a hissing or whistling sound near your gas lines can be alarming, as it often indicates a gas leak. These sounds are typically caused by gas escaping from a damaged pipe or fitting.
If you notice these noises, it's vital to act quickly. First, turn off your gas supply immediately and avoid using any electrical devices, as sparks could ignite the gas.
Next, ventilate the area by opening windows and doors, but don't use fans. Dead Plants or Vegetation Around Gas Pipelines
Noticing dead plants or patchy vegetation around gas pipelines can signal a serious issue, much like hissing or whistling sounds. If you see these signs, it's vital to act quickly. Gas leaks can harm your landscape and pose a significant danger to your home and family.
Here are some key indicators to watch for:
- Yellowing or wilting leaves that don't improve with watering
- Sparse growth or bald patches in your garden or lawn
- Unusually slow plant growth in areas near gas lines
- Unpleasant odors in the vicinity of your plants

Increase in Gas Bills Without Explanation
As you review your monthly expenses, an unexplained spike in your gas bill can raise immediate concerns about potential gas leaks.
If you've noticed a sudden increase without any change in your usage habits, it's time to take action. This unexpected rise may indicate that gas is escaping somewhere along your lines, which can pose serious safety risks.
You should closely monitor your gas usage and compare it to previous months. If the increase persists, don't ignore it. This could lead to higher costs and, more importantly, a dangerous situation.

Physical Damage to Gas Lines or Connections
Unexpected changes in your gas bill can lead you to investigate further, but physical damage to gas lines or connections might be a more immediate concern.
It's vital to look for signs of damage that could indicate a serious leak or hazard. If you spot any of the following issues, don't hesitate to call for professional help:
- Cracks or dents on visible gas lines
- Loose or disconnected fittings and connections
- Signs of corrosion or rust on metal pipes
- Unusual odors, like a sulfur smell, near gas appliances
These signs could point to dangerous leaks that pose health risks or fire hazards.
